Ingredients: • 2 cups frozen mango • ¾ cup Greek yogurt • 1 tablespoon ground chia seeds Creamy alternatives: • Kefir • Coconut yogurt • Coconut cream Blend everything until smooth and creamy. Enjoy it right away, or freeze it for about 15 minutes if you want more of a soft-serve texture. Top with a drizzle of honey, a drizzle of olive oil, toasted coconut flakes, or your favorite toppings. One thing to know: this recipe doesn’t contain the gums or emulsifiers used in many store-bought ice creams. That means if you leave it in the freezer for several hours or overnight, it’ll become much icier. It’s at its best when eaten fresh or after a short freeze. The frozen mango provides natural sweetness, the yogurt or kefir adds protein and probiotics, and the ground chia seeds boost the fiber while helping create a thicker, creamier texture.
